The Role

Due to continued success of the Almac Group, we are currently recruiting for a Front-End Software Developer. The successful candidate will be joining our eClinical team and will be responsible for the development, maintenance, and support of software deliverables and projects as directed by the eClinical Core Project Teams and Clinical Technologies Management.

What We Are Looking For
  1. Eligibility to work in the UK OR possess a valid work permit that will allow you to take up permanent employment in the UK
  2. Third level qualification in Computer Science or related subject
  3. Experience in front end / client-side development
  4. Demonstrated ability and interest in continuous learning
  5. Experience following disciplined systems lifecycle
